Video presentation: Computer Networks and the Internet. 1.5 Layering and encapsulation. Layered architectures. The layered Internet architecture. Encapsulation.

Computer networks class.
Jim Kurose
Textbook reading: Section 1.5, Computer Networking: a Top-Down Approach (8th edition), J.F. Kurose, K.W. Ross, Pearson, 2020.

00:12 The internet is an incredibly complex system
01:26 Airplane travel involves a complex system of steps from ticket purchase to the plane's arrival at the destination.
02:44 Layered architecture provides clear structure and modularization.
04:07 The internet architecture has five layers
05:28 The network layer does not provide reliable transport, its service model is called best effort.
06:48 Data units are created and exchanged between entities at the transport layer
08:07 Data flows down and up the protocol stack, with headers progressively added and removed
09:25 An application layer message starts its journey at the source and makes its way to the destination.
